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Shenfield to Prittlewell start from £11.80 one way, or £12.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Shenfield to Prittlewell are available for £12.80 one way, or £14.80 return

Facilities and Amenities at Shenfield Station

Shenfield Station is well-equipped with a face-to-face ticket office, operating from 6:10 AM to 8:00 PM on weekdays and Saturdays, slightly later opening hours on Sunday from 7:10 AM. If you prefer, ticket machines accept online ticket collection, with accessible machines and an induction loop available for ticket issuance.

For a comfortable wait, the station offers step-free access, ample seating, and waiting rooms. Additional amenities include accessible toilets conveniently situated on Platforms 3/4 and 5, baby changing facilities, and a variety of shops including a newsagent and vending machines for refreshments. Public Wi-Fi ensures you're always connected while waiting for your train.

Getting Onwards from Shenfield

Whether it's by bus, taxi, or car, Shenfield provides seamless onward travel options. You'll find local bus stops near the station entrance and the station itself is a PlusBus location. Taxis are another convenient alternative, but do note that accessible taxis are not available at the station itself.

If you prefer to bring your car, parking is conveniently offered through National Car Parks Ltd with 442 spaces and 30 accessible spaces. CCTV coverage ensures security. Parking fees vary depending on the duration, ensuring a flexible option for your needs.

Facilities and Ticketing at Prittlewell Station

Prittlewell Train Station features an organised system for ticket buying and collection. With a ticket office operational from 06:00 to 13:00 on weekdays and Saturdays, you can conveniently manage your travel plans. If you prefer using ticket machines, they’re readily accessible, even for those requiring accessible options. Smartcard users will find validators ready for use, making your commute even more seamless.

Accessibility and Support

For travelers requiring assistance, the station ensures there’s help available. Customer help points are available during the ticket office hours, and staff assistance can be requested in advance using National Rail’s Passenger Assist service. While the station features partial step-free access, it's essential to note that step-free travel is limited to the London-bound platform. A significant plus is the availability of ramps for train boarding, accommodating passengers with mobility needs.

Amenities and Services

While Prittlewell Station is not bursting with amenities, necessitating no onsite refreshment facilities, shops, or ATMs, what it offers is simplicity and functionally driven connectivity. Wi-Fi is available, so you can stay connected while you wait for your train. Cycling enthusiasts will appreciate the provision of bicycle storage within the forecourt, although it’s worth noting that currently there’s no CCTV or cycle hire facilities.

Navigating Onward Travel

If Prittlewell is merely a stop on your broader journey, onward travel connections are conveniently situated. Bus services link to the delightful environs of Southend, and being a PlusBus location, several local buses are accessible for ease of continuation. During rail service disruptions, replacement buses are available from East Street and Station Approach, ensuring you reach your destination without unnecessary delays.
